Acadian Asset Management LLC boosted its stake in shares of Illumina, Inc. (NASDAQ:ILMN - Free Report) by 171.2% during the 1st qu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the SEC. The institutional investor owned 32,921 shares of the life sciences company's stock after purchasing an additional 20,784 shares during the period. Acadian Asset Management LLC's holdings in Illumina were worth $2,608,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Illumina (NASDAQ:ILMN - Get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Thursday, July 31st. The life sciences company reported $1.19 earnings per share for the quarter, topping analysts' consensus estimates of $1.02 by $0.17. The company had revenue of $1.06 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$1.12 billion. Illumina had a return on equity of 28.93% and a net margin of 29.36%.Illumina's revenue was down 4.8% on a year-over-year basis. During the same quarter in the prior year, the business earned $0.36 earnings per share. Illumina has set its FY 2025 guidance at 4.450-4.55 EPS. Research analysts anticipate that Illumina, Inc. will post 4.51 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Illumina, Inc offers sequencing- and array-based solutions for genetic and genomic analysis in the United States, Singapore, the United Kingdom, and internationally. It operates through Core Illumina and GRAIL segments. The company offers sequencing and array-based instruments and consumables, which include reagents, flow cells, and library preparation; whole-genome sequencing kits, which sequence entire genomes of various size and complexity; and targeted resequencing kits, which sequence exomes, specific genes, and RNA or other genomic regions of interest.
